How to Find Mesothelioma Attorneys Near You
Asbestos lawyers can assist families obtain compensation from companies that exposed asbestos to their employees. They are skilled in filing several types of lawsuits, including personal injury and wrongful death claims.
Additionally, they are well-versed about the different laws in each state and how they relate to asbestos cases. They have access to a wealth of information about occupations and companies which could be a result of asbestos exposure.
Cost
It is crucial to consider the cost when selecting an asbestos lawyer. Most law firms work on a contingency basis, meaning they do not get paid until their clients receive compensation. This means that victims can get legal aid without having to pay upfront costs or fees.
The best New York asbestos attorneys will help victims, their families, and the companies that exposed them to asbestos, recover compensation for past, present and future medical costs loss of earnings, pain, suffering and funeral expenses. They will also seek compensation from the businesses that exposed them to asbestos. Most cases involve asbestos exposure at workplaces like shipyards, power plants, factories, and construction sites.
Asbestos was widely used in industrial applications due to its fire retardant properties. People who were exposed to asbestos could develop illnesses like mesothelioma (a rare lung cancer) which affects the linings of the lungs or stomach (peritoneal msothelioma). Even those who haven't had direct contact with asbestos are at risk of developing this fatal disease, since it's well-known that airborne particles can spread the disease.
In most cases, victims are required to submit their lawsuits within the statute of limitation, which differs from state to state. An experienced New York mesothelioma attorney will help their clients determine the statute of limitations for their case and ensure it is filed on time.
The first step to file a mesothelioma lawsuit is to get a diagnosis from a physician or another health professional. Once a patient has the necessary documentation, they can contact their lawyers to discuss the next steps.
Mesothelioma law firms have a wide range of resources they utilize to construct the best possible cases for their clients. They will collaborate with experts in mesothelioma such as doctors and Pulmonologists. They will also work closely with investigators to collect evidence and locate witnesses. They will also seek compensation from the bankrupt asbestos manufacturers who were responsible for exposing their victims toxic asbestos. This can be done by gaining access $30 billion in trust funds these companies have created to help their victims. They can make use of this money to ensure that their clients receive the highest amount of compensation for their injuries.
Experience
The victims of asbestos-related diseases such as lung cancer or mesothelioma, are entitled to financial compensation. This compensation can be used to pay for medical expenses as well as lost income, home care and more. If a victim dies due to an asbestos-related disease or condition, the family members of the deceased may file a lawsuit for wrongful death against the responsible parties.
A New York mesothelioma attorney can help victims and families receive the amount of compensation they deserve. These attorneys have years of asbestos litigation experience and can help with the entire process. They can also assist in obtaining compensation through asbestos trust funds. Additionally, they have access to top mesothelioma specialists as well as other legal professionals who can help the case.
Asbestos exposure can lead to cancers that are aggressive, such as mesothelioma and lung cancer. These illnesses are usually not diagnosed until 20 to 50 years after the initial exposure. Many people who worked in high-risk occupations and were exposed to asbestos are currently suffering from mesothelioma and other health issues related to their exposure. These include shipyard workers and manufacturing workers. They also include asbestos fabricators manufacturers, asbestos contractors and other tradespeople.
It is crucial to select a mesothelioma lawyer with experience to ensure that you get the best possible representation. A mesothelioma lawyer team with over 200 years of experience can help you get the compensation you deserve. They can also help with filing claims with the VA and seeking compensation from other sources, such as asbestos trust funds.
In addition to mesothelioma, they are able to assist veterans who have been diagnosed with other asbestos-related diseases such as veterans' disability compensation, pensions and medical benefits. They can also assist in a wrongful death lawsuit on behalf of a veteran who has passed away from an asbestos-related illness.
Belluck & Fox, LLP has a track record of successfully securing compensation for clients who have been diagnosed with mesothelioma or an asbestos-related illness. They have access documents regarding exposure to occupational hazards, work history and details of how and where asbestos was exposed.
Reputation
When looking for mesothelioma attorneys in your area, take note of their reputation. Good firms will have a solid track record of success and are frequently recommended by other attorneys or members of the legal community. These lawyers have the expertise and resources required to successfully represent asbestos-related victims and their families. They can also guide you through the legal process and help protect your rights.
Mesothelioma is a deadly cancer caused by exposure to
asbestos legal
. Exposure to asbestos can be caused by a variety of factors, such as exposure at work, in the classroom, or in consumer goods. Asbestos was once prized because of its strength, flexibility, and affordability. It was utilized for a variety of industrial applications, including shipbuilding and construction. It was used to create aircraft and vehicle components for the military.
Asbestos exposure could cause a variety of health issues, such as mesothelioma and lung cancer. The disease can affect any person however the people most at risk are those who worked in certain industries or in the military. Workers who have been in contact with asbestos could be afflicted by a variety symptoms including fatigue, difficulty breathing and a bloody cough. Mesothelioma is difficult to diagnose because the symptoms may not appear for many years.
An experienced mesothelioma attorney can assist you in obtaining compensation for past, current and future medical expenses including lost wages, pain and suffering, and many more. They can also assist in filing a claim against the company that exposed you to. Additionally, they will be able to negotiate an acceptable settlement for you and your family.
A reputable New York mesothelioma lawyer should have a track record of success and extensive knowledge of
asbestos law
. They should also be licensed to practice law in New York and have a clean record of discipline. They should also be members of the New York Bar Association, and in good standing. A good mesothelioma attorney should also have an experience in litigation and extensive trial experience. In addition, they should have a solid track record of settlements and verdicts.
Reviews
Asbestos is a naturally occurring substance that was once very popular in construction due to its fire-retardant properties. It was used as a construction material in shingles, asbestos cement boilers, pipe insulation, and other products. Workers who are exposed to these materials may develop asbestos-related diseases such as mesothelioma. A mesothelioma attorney can help those who have been diagnosed as having the deadly lung cancer the compensation they deserve.
A mesothelioma lawyer with experience has handled many cases involving asbestos exposure. They can assist you to understand your options and file a lawsuit against the responsible businesses. Mesothelioma suits could result in the payment of millions of dollars to victims and their families. The most effective mesothelioma lawyers will fight to ensure that their clients receive the maximum compensation.
A good mesothelioma attorney can handle all aspects of an
asbestos lawsuit
, including gathering evidence and filing a claim and negotiating with insurance companies. They will be knowledgeable of the state laws and regulations regarding asbestos litigation. This includes statutes of limitation. They should be able to explain how these laws impact your case and collaborate with your physician to ensure that all of the required information is included in your claim.
The Williams Law Firm is a top mesothelioma lawyer in New York City. They are experts in assisting families of veterans who have been diagnosed with mesothelioma and other
asbestos law
-related illnesses. They have helped thousands of veterans and their families get the compensation they deserve. Their lawyers are knowledgeable of both federal and state statutes and regulations, which gives them the ability to quickly file claims.
The firm also handles cases involving environmental exposure and claims for veterans. These types of claims require an extensive investigation and may involve several parties. The asbestos trust funds and asbestos manufacturers will be examined.
Mesothelioma is a very serious condition that can be difficult to recognize. Breathing problems, lungs pain and coughing up blood are all possible symptoms. It can also lead to the formation of scarring of the lungs, also known as effusions pleural, which may cause breathing problems.
